Job Title: Data Engineer
Location: Texas
Job Description:
We are seeking an experienced Data Engineer to join our team, based in Texas. The candidate should have 5-10 years of experience with a strong background in data analysis and advanced technical skills. As a Data Engineer, you'll be responsible for developing, maintaining, testing, and evaluating big data solutions within our organization. You will be playing a pivotal role in managing our data architecture, ensuring our data solutions are aligned with business requirements and helping our company make better business decisions.
Responsibilities:
1. Design, construct, install, test, and maintain highly scalable data management systems.
2. Develop and implement databases, data collection systems, data analytics, and other strategies that optimize statistical efficiency and quality.
3. Work with stakeholders including the Executive, Product, Data, and Design teams to assist with data-related technical issues and support their data infrastructure needs.
4. Develop and implement data standards and common data elements when needed.
5. Implement new and existing data integration projects developed by technical teams.
6. Create custom software components and analytics applications.
7. Develop and implement ETL processes, reports, and queries in support of business analytics.
8. Monitor and recommend improvements to existing systems as needed.
9. Maintain and support data analytics platforms.
Skills and Qualifications:
1.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Computer Engineering, or a related field.
2. 5-10 years of experience in a Data Engineer role.
3. Advanced working knowledge and experience working with AWS services including AWS Glue Quick Site, Iceberg, Redshift, Aurora.
4. Strong analytic skills related to working with structured and unstructured datasets.
5. Experience with big data tools: Hadoop, Spark, Kafka, etc.
6. Strong project management and organizational skills.
7. Strong experience in data modeling, ETL development, and Data warehousing, or similar skills.
8. Experience with object-oriented/object function scripting languages: Python, Java, C++, Scala, etc.
9. Strong analytical skills and attention to detail.
As a senior developer, you will be expected to lead and mentor junior team members, ensuring the quality of their work and promoting a positive work environment. You should be able to perform detailed analysis of business problems and technical environments and use this in designing the solution.
